Learning Support Assistant job summary

We require an enthusiastic and committed individual to work as part of our Inclusion Team, as Learning Support Assistant linked to the Learning Support Centre.

The role will be to support students and teachers across the school in all departments, applicants are encouraged to share any particular subject areas of specialism.

Experience of working with students with additional needs would be desirable although specialised training will be available.


We are committed to the protection and safety of our students and the successful candidate will be subject to an enhanced DBS check. We welcome applications regardless of age, gender, ethnicity or religion.
